Healthy Eating - Five to Thrive

Eating healthy does not have to be complicated. It’s really as simple as starting with whole food, mostly plants and choosing to drink water over other beverages. This is because whole food is food that has not had anything added to it, or any nutrients taken away. Eating whole foods and plants which have all the vitamins, minerals and compounds to protect and repair our bodies allows us to function at our best. By choosing to eat more whole foods and more plants, you are taking a first step towards better health!
 
  • For example, an apple is a whole food, but apple juice is not since it likely has sugar and preservatives added to it, as well as fiber/nutrients removed. 
  • Whole, plant foods include fruits, vegetables, beans, legumes, nuts and seeds.
